Why Do Today What You Can Do Tomorrow


"Why do today what you can do tomorrow?" I used to find this sentence quite funny and rather interesting till I realized that it was getting the better part of me and permeating my subconscious, thus affecting my conscious behavior. And, I know it's not just me but this goes for a lot of young people like me who feel we can afford to have that extra moment of sleep, spend some little more time playing that game, spend some little more time chilling.

Now, I'm not against sleeping, "chilling" or playing. No, such activities are needed for the refreshment of our bodies. But then, it becomes an issue when 60% or more of your life is spent on "play" and "rest". There's definitely no need to procrastinate. Why not do what needs to be done now, so you can afford the spare time to do what you want to do? In the long run, you'll see that doing things when they ought to be done and not procrastinating a moment further, would even give you more time for leisure and a peace of mind.
